Who we are?
I’m Eric, my Chinese name is Su Yinwen, and my Tibetan name is Chenlinangjie. I was born in Hong Kong in 2012, and my younger brother, Gavin, was born in the United States in 2017. Our father and grandfather are both Tibetans from Qinghai. I came to the United States to study and live when I was five years old. In fact, like most American children, we communicate and think in English and eat all kinds of Western food. But there’s always a voice in my ear telling me that the blood of the Qinghai-Tibet Plateau flows in my veins, and that I have a mission to carry on our ethnic traditions.
Voice of the Plateau
Growing up between two cultures isn’t always easy. Sometimes we don’t know how to explain our background or how to connect our daily lives with our cultural heritage.
The “Voice of the Plateau” project was initially created to help us better understand ourselves and share our voices with others. This project is not about preserving past culture, but about revitalizing our culture in the present.
